1. Francisco Gento – The Undisputed King
Let's start with the OG, Francisco Gento. This Real Madrid legend holds the record with a staggering six Champions League titles. Yep, you read that right, six! He played a crucial role in Real Madrid's dominance in the early years of the competition. Gento was a left winger known for his incredible speed and skill. He was a key figure in a team that included other legends like Alfredo Di Stéfano. His impact on the game and on Real Madrid's history is undeniable. Gento's achievements are even more remarkable considering the era in which he played, which was before the modern era of professional football. He was a true trailblazer, helping to shape the sport and inspiring future generations of players. He embodied the values of sportsmanship, dedication, and resilience, and his legacy continues to inspire fans around the world.
His speed was unmatched, making him a nightmare for defenders. He could whip in crosses, score goals, and generally cause chaos for the opposition. He was a key player in a team that revolutionized European football. His legacy at Real Madrid is cemented in history, and his six titles will be tough to beat. 2. Cristiano Ronaldo – The Goalscoring Machine
Next up, we have Cristiano Ronaldo, a name that's synonymous with goals and Champions League glory. He has five titles to his name, won with Manchester United and Real Madrid. Ronaldo is known for his incredible athleticism, his work ethic, and his insatiable desire to win. He's a record-breaking goalscorer and has consistently performed at the highest level in the Champions League. His goals, particularly those iconic headers and free kicks, have decided countless matches. Ronaldo's influence on the game extends beyond his goals. 3. Karim Benzema – The Clutch Performer
Karim Benzema, another Real Madrid legend, has also collected five Champions League titles. Benzema has always been a key part of Real Madrid's success in recent years, especially during their dominant run. His versatility, his link-up play, and his ability to score important goals make him a vital asset to any team. He showed amazing form as the main striker after Ronaldo left. He had an incredible scoring run. His contributions in the Champions League have been outstanding.

4. Luka Modrić – The Maestro
Luka Modrić, the midfield maestro, rounds out the five-time Champions League winners. He's been the heartbeat of Real Madrid for years, pulling the strings and dictating the tempo of the game. His vision, passing ability, and work rate are unmatched. Modrić has consistently demonstrated his class and leadership. His intelligence and tactical awareness are exceptional.
He controls the midfield, and his contributions are often subtle but incredibly effective. His ability to maintain possession and make clever passes allows his team to control the game. 5. Other Notable Players
Many other players have also won multiple Champions League titles, playing important roles in the teams' successes. Players like Toni Kroos (5 titles), Isco (5 titles), and Dani Carvajal (5 titles) are among them. These players have shown exceptional consistency and skill throughout their careers.
